History
The rewards program was first introduced by Zellers in 1986 and was known as Club Z (pronounced Club Zed). Shoppers earned 'Club Z points'. Starting in the 1990s, The Bay offered Air Miles reward miles to their customers as a rewards program. In an effort to offer more choices to customers at both Zellers and the Bay, and with the opening of another chain of stores, Home Outfitters, the HBC Rewards program was born in April 2001. All Club Z points were automatically converted to the same amount in HBC Rewards points.
In 2012, most Zellers locations across Canada closed or were in the process of liquidation in preparation for conversion into Target Canada locations or other retailers, but the HBC Rewards program is expected to continue to be honoured at The Bay and Home Outfitters.
